Abstract
1,224,213. Coating metal strip. COCKERILLOUGREE PROVIDENCE ET ESPERANCE LONGDOZ. April 25, 1968 [April 28, 1967; March 8, 1968], No.19595/68. Heading C7F. Metal strip is cleaned, a molten metal is projected on to the cleaned surface by means of a gas jet; the coated surface is subjected to diffusive annealing, cold rolled, and re-crystallization annealed. The strip may be non-ferrous or ferrous, e.g. rimming steel de-carbonized to a C content of < 0À005% or strip containing C, < 0.005% and Si, < 4%, and the coating may be Si, Al, Cr, Fe, Co, Ni, and different metals or thicknesses may be sprayed on opposite sides of the strip, several succesive sprayings being used if necessary. Spraying is by plasma - or gastorch or flame spraying, diffusive annealing is at 500‹ C. or more, and rolling may be to 50% reduction in thickness. Steel sheet 0À5mm thick may be sprayed with Si and diffusive annealed for up to 50 hours at 1000 - 1200‹ C. where Cr is the coating metal, the steel may have a higher C content, < 0À200%.
